A058620 Lesser of two consecutive primes such that their difference divided by two is a prime: ( P(next prime after n) - P(n) )/2 is prime. +0
1
7, 13, 19, 23, 31, 37, 43, 47, 53, 61, 67, 73, 79, 83, 97, 103, 109, 113, 127, 131, 139, 151, 157, 163, 167, 173, 181, 193, 223, 229, 233, 241, 251, 257, 263, 271, 277, 283, 293, 307, 313, 317, 331, 337, 349, 353, 367, 373, 379, 383, 397, 409, 421, 433, 439 (list; graph; listen)
